赞 | 403 |
VIP | 0 |
好人卡 | 11 |
积分 | 399 |
经验 | 242285 |
最后登录 | 2025-7-26 |
在线时间 | 5802 小时 |
Lv5.捕梦者
- 梦石
- 0
- 星屑
- 39930
- 在线时间
- 5802 小时
- 注册时间
- 2006-11-10
- 帖子
- 6678
|
加入我们,或者,欢迎回来。
您需要 登录 才可以下载或查看,没有帐号?注册会员
x
@maxhp_plus = 0
@maxsp_plus = 0
@str_plus = 0
@dex_plus = 0
@agi_plus = 0
@int_plus = 0
这些是什么意思呢?
F1的解释是武器防具的附加属性,但是,武器防具是没有maxhp和maxsp这两个的,而且,附加的属性在game_actor里已经加到基本值里了,在这里加又有什么意思?
看MAXHP的获得
def maxhp
n = [[base_maxhp + @maxhp_plus, 1].max, 999999].min
for i in @states
n *= $data_states.maxhp_rate / 100.0
end
n = [[Integer(n), 1].max, 999999].min
return n
end
显然,这个直接影响实际的HP量。所以算很重要的参数。
请教这些plus的意思和用途..... 版务信息:本贴由楼主自主结贴~ |
|